MAY 22, 1972

Opinion on whether the John G. Richards School for Boys would be included in the definition of “inmate” which extends workmen's compensation coverage to inmates of the State Department of Corrections on work assignments (Section 72-11.1, Code of Laws of South Carolina).

Requested by: Requested by Mr. Douglas P. Crossman, Compliance Officer, South Carolina Industrial Commission.
